Planet Fitness, Inc. Announces $350 Million Accelerated Share Repurchase Program
Prnewswire· 2025-12-15 21:36
Core Viewpoint - Planet Fitness has announced a $350 million accelerated share repurchase agreement with Citibank as part of its broader $500 million share repurchase program initiated in June 2024 [1][2]. Share Repurchase Agreement - The company will pay Citibank $350 million in cash and will initially receive approximately 2.5 million shares of its Class A common stock, representing about 80% of the expected repurchase under the agreement [2]. - The final number of shares repurchased will depend on the average daily volume-weighted prices during the transaction period, subject to discounts and adjustments [2]. - The final settlement of the ASR Agreement is anticipated to occur by the first quarter of 2026 [2]. New Share Repurchase Program - The Board of Directors has authorized a new share repurchase program of up to $500 million, which will take effect upon completion of the ASR Agreement, replacing the existing 2024 program [3]. - The timing and amount of stock repurchased will be at the company's discretion, influenced by market conditions, working capital needs, stock price, and legal requirements [3]. - The company is not obligated to repurchase any specific amount of stock and can suspend or terminate the program at any time [3]. Company Overview - Planet Fitness, founded in 1992, is a leading franchisor and operator of fitness centers, with approximately 20.7 million members and 2,795 clubs across various regions including the U.S., Canada, and several other countries as of September 30, 2025 [4]. - The company's mission is to provide a high-quality fitness experience in a welcoming environment, known as the Judgement Free Zone, with over 90% of clubs operated by independent franchisees [4].

Planet Fitness Prices $750 Million Securitized Financing Facility
Prnewswire· 2025-12-05 22:00
Core Viewpoint - Planet Fitness, Inc. has announced the pricing of $750 million in Series 2025-1 Class A-2 Fixed Rate Senior Secured Notes, which will be used for refinancing and general corporate purposes [1][2]. Group 1: Financial Details - The Class A-2 Notes consist of two tranches: Class A-2-I with a principal amount of $400 million and a fixed interest rate of 5.274% per annum, and Class A-2-II with a principal amount of $350 million and a fixed interest rate of 5.649% per annum [1]. - The anticipated repayment terms for the Class A-2-I Notes is five years, while the Class A-2-II Notes have a seven-year term [1]. - The company also plans to enter into a $75 million variable funding note facility, in addition to the existing $75 million 2022-1 Variable Funding Senior Secured Notes [1]. Group 2: Company Overview - Founded in 1992, Planet Fitness is one of the largest and fastest-growing fitness center franchisors and operators globally, with approximately 20.7 million members and 2,795 clubs as of September 30, 2025 [4]. - The company's mission is to enhance lives by providing a high-quality fitness experience in a welcoming environment known as the Judgement Free Zone® [4]. - More than 90% of Planet Fitness clubs are owned and operated by independent business owners [4].
KBRA Assigns Preliminary Ratings to Planet Fitness Master Issuer LLC, Series 2025-1
Businesswire· 2025-12-02 23:25
Core Points - KBRA has assigned preliminary ratings to three classes of notes from Planet Fitness Master Issuer LLC, Series 2025-1, indicating a whole business securitization [1] - The Series 2025-1 Notes issuance will lead to the repayment of Series 2022-1, Class A-2-I Notes, with KBRA planning to withdraw those ratings [1] - The ratings are based on cash flow analysis and are expected to affirm existing ratings on other series of notes [1] Company Overview - Planet Fitness Holdings, Inc. operates the Planet Fitness system, known for its affordable fitness memberships starting at $15 per month, with a premium Black Card option at $24.99 per month [2] - As of September 30, 2025, Planet Fitness has a total of 2,795 clubs, including 2,514 franchised locations and 281 company-owned locations across the U.S. and internationally [2] - The pledged collateral for the securitization consists of 2,631 locations in the U.S. and territories, with approximately 90% being franchised by unit count [2] - For the twelve months ending September 30, 2025, the company generated approximately $5.2 billion in systemwide sales [2]

Peloton vs. Planet Fitness: Which Fitness Stock Has Stronger Upside?
ZACKS· 2025-11-26 16:30
Core Insights - Peloton Interactive, Inc. (PTON) and Planet Fitness, Inc. (PLNT) represent contrasting strategies in the fitness market, with Peloton focusing on connected at-home equipment and digital subscriptions, while Planet Fitness emphasizes an extensive network of affordable gyms [1] Summary of PTON - Peloton's profitability is improving, with an adjusted EBITDA of $118 million in Q1 fiscal 2026, exceeding expectations by $18 million, and generating $67 million in free cash flow, a notable improvement from the previous year [2] - The company has launched its largest product refresh, including the Cross Training Series and Peloton IQ AI coaching, which is expected to enhance engagement and shift towards premium hardware [3] - Peloton is expanding its distribution channels, opening 10 micro stores in the U.S. and partnering with Johnson Fitness & Wellness, which broadens its reach across 46 states [4] - Despite operational improvements, Peloton faces challenges with a 6% decline in paid Connected Fitness subscriptions year-over-year, contributing to a 6% revenue drop in Q1 [5] - The company is dealing with a product recall of the Original Series Bike+, resulting in a $16.5 million inventory accrual, which may impact member sentiment and usage [6] Summary of PLNT - Planet Fitness is experiencing strong demand, ending Q3 2025 with approximately 20.7 million members and achieving 6.9% same-club sales growth, leading to a 13% year-over-year revenue increase [7] - The High School Summer Pass program saw a 30% year-over-year increase in participation, attracting 3.7 million teens and fostering long-term loyalty among Gen Z consumers [8] - The company opened 35 new clubs in Q3 2025, bringing the total to 2,795, and is actively pursuing optimized club formats and upgraded equipment [9] - While membership trends are strong, attrition remains elevated due to the introduction of click-to-cancel, with management expecting higher churn through Q4 2025 [11] - Approximately 80% of the same-club sales growth in Q3 2025 came from price increases, raising concerns about potential consumer resistance to future price hikes [12] Comparative Estimates -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for Peloton's fiscal 2026 sales implies flat growth, while EPS is expected to grow by 140% year-over-year [13] - For Planet Fitness, the Zacks Consensus Estimate for 2025 sales and EPS indicates year-over-year increases of 10.8% and 15.4%, respectively [15] Price Performance - PTON stock has decreased by 30.2% over the past year, while PLNT shares have increased by 9.9% during the same period [16] Valuation - PTON is trading at a forward price-to-sales ratio of 1.12X, below its median of 1.22X, whereas PLNT's forward sales multiple is at 6.47X, above its median of 5.30X [22] Conclusion - Both companies are making significant progress in their recovery efforts, with Peloton showing signs of stabilization through innovation and expanded distribution, while Planet Fitness benefits from strong demand and brand momentum [21][23]
